WebbAlthough there are more than 2,200 kinds of fleas, it only takes one type to cause a lot of misery for you and your pet.We went to internationally known flea and tick expert Michael Dryden to find out how to fight fleas and eliminate ticks.Dryden has a doctorate in veterinary parasitology, is a founding member of the Companion Animal Parasite … WebbTo remove a tick safely: Use fine-tipped tweezers or a tick-removal tool. You can buy these from some pharmacies, vets and pet shops. Grasp the tick as close to the skin as possible. Slowly pull upwards, taking care not to squeeze or crush the tick. Dispose of it when you have removed it. Clean the bite with antiseptic or soap and water.

Following an infestation of dogticks in kennels housing dogs used for long-term studies of the pathogenesis of Chagas disease, we examined the effect of ivermectin treatment on the dogs, ticks, trypanosome parasites, and also on triatomine vectors of Chagas disease. Ivermectin treatment was highly effective in eliminating the ticks ...

Disinfectant … mitsubishi cooling and heating unitsWebb15 juni 2024 · Prognosis for Dogs With Tick Paralysis . After the tick is removed and residual symptoms are treated, a dog will typically fully recover in a few days. If the paralysis has affected other organs, the prognosis is dependent on the extent of the damage.
